Hoppin' John Stoup with Rice
|rachael-ray
Hoppin' John is a traditional dish made with black-eyed peas, rice and pork that is eaten throughout the southern United States. It's said that if Hoppin’ John is eaten on New Year's Day, it will bring good luck! Read more...
